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
760 442415424 2097904
716842561 825 1878100384
716842561 825 1878100384
86931 4099325 19312736 30
All about undefined
Interested in learning more?
716842561 825 1878100384
86931 4099325 19312736 30
See more
177604679 92403698
78176 92907040 48
See more
50052 288632573
8170472781 8942831638 378732844 76427627
See more